anyone have experience turning 4140 with HSS? Iam getting a very rough finish cut turning some 2 1/4” OD 4140 on an old 18”x 72” Cincinnati traytop lathe. The lathe is equipped with an old school lantern tool post.
My finish surface on the 4140 material exhibits a lot of concentric tool marks, maybe 2-3 thou deeper than the rest of the finish surface.
Wondering if 4140 is naturally hard to work with HSS, or my technique is off, or maybe some excessive wear with lead screw not holding the compound and tool assembly rigid enuf???
Anyone offer advice?
